KEY FOB PROGRAMMING INSTRUCTIONS
Transmitter Programming
No Tools Required
In the event that a transmitter is lost, program the old & the new transmitters into the memory of the remote control door lock receiver. Up to 4 transmitters may be programmed.


Important
Once the keyless entry receiver enters the programming/diagnostic mode, the programming of the first transmitter erases all previous transmitter programming information. You must then program all of the transmitters.

Program only 1 vehicle remote control door lock receiver at a time. If u program multiple receivers simultaneously, the same transmitter could possibly be programmed to more than 1 remote control door lock receiver.


Perform the following steps:

Sit in the vehicle driver is seat. (actually it’s much ezr from the front pass seat)
Remove the ignition key from the ignition lock cylinder.
Close all of the vehicle is doors.
Remove the MALL PGM fuse from the fuse panel. Refer to Electronic Diagnosis in Body & Chassis.
Turn the ignition lock cylinder to the ACC position.
Turn the ignition lock cylinder OFF, then back to ACC within 1 second.
Open & then close any vehicle door. You will hear a chime when the remote control door lock receiver enters the programming/diagnostic mode. If u do not hear a chime, start again at step 1.

Important
After 7 seconds, you may hear a chime confirming successful synchronization. After approximately 14 seconds, you will hear a chime confirming successful programming.


Press & hold the transmitter LOCK & UNLOCK buttons simultaneously for 14 seconds.
Repeat step 8 in order to program each additional transmitter.
Remove the ignition key from the ignition lock cylinder.
Install the MALL PGM fuse back into the fuse panel. Refer to Electrical Diagnosis in Body & Chassis.
Validate that all the transmitters that were programmed operate properly. Refer to Keyless Entry System Operation

Door won't close

You have probably bumped the latch and caused it to close. Look at the latch in the door. The latch has a locking arm that is down when in the locked position and up at the top when in the open position. If the arm is down in the center of the latch opening of the door push the arm upward until it locks in place.(sometimes you have to activate the latch handle/button on the outside of the door while pushing the arm upward)

Pontiac sunfire chevrolet 1997

First listen for the fuel pump. when you turn the ignition to "on" , just before start, you should hear the fuel pump whining. What you need to do is remove the fuel line going into your fuel rail. Get a small container and turn the pump on and off a few times to get some of that bad gas out. Reconnect fuel line and see if that works. If that doesnt work, Next would be to change the fuel filter which is just behind the rear axle. Other than that you could drain all of the fuel by disconnecting the fuel line to the filter and let it all drain. I dont see a lot of water getting into your port just by leaving the cap off. You might have bought bad gas.
